Introduction
Deree College is the undergraduate division of the American College of Greece, which was founded in 1875 as the American School for Girls. ACG has 5 divisions and 2 campuses in Athens. Deree offers bachelor's degrees in 15 areas of the liberal arts and business. The 3 libraries contain 117,400 volumes, 4000 microform items, and 1332 audio/video tapes/CDs/DVDs, and subscribe to 950 periodicals including electronic. Computerized library services include the card catalog, interlibrary loans, database searching, Internet access, and laptop Internet portals. Special learning facilities include a museum of the history of the college and writing centers. The 60-acre campus is in a suburban area 6 miles northeast of Athens. There are 7 buildings.
